Twitter iPhone pliant OnePlus 11 PS5 Disney+ Orange Livebox Windows 11

echo rien

2 réponses
Avatar
moi
bonjour,

je veux écrire( ajouter) avec echo

Truc=3

sans espace à la fin dans un texte

si je met echo Truc=3 >> mon.txt

y'a un espace

Si je met echo Truc=3>> mon.txt

ça ne va pas ...

Comment faire ???

Merci

HB

2 réponses

Avatar
Gilles LAURENT [MVP]
"moi" a écrit dans le message de
news:%
| bonjour,

Bonjour,

| je veux écrire( ajouter) avec echo
|
| Truc=3
|
| sans espace à la fin dans un texte
|
| si je met echo Truc=3 >> mon.txt
|
| y'a un espace
|
| Si je met echo Truc=3>> mon.txt
|
| ça ne va pas ...
|
| Comment faire ???

Le chiffre 3 est considéré comme un handle de redirection valide :-)
stdin (0)
stdout (1)
stderr (2)
user-defined (3 à 9)

Plusieurs solutions sont toutefois envisageables :

mon.txt echo Truc=3
(echo Truc=3)>> mon.txt


echo Truc=^3>> mon.txt

--
Gilles LAURENT
MVP Windows Server - Admin Frameworks
http://glsft.free.fr


Avatar
moi
Notre ami Gilles LAURENT [MVP] tapota :

"moi" a écrit dans le message de
news:%
bonjour,


Le chiffre 3 est considéré comme un handle de redirection valide :-)
stdin (0)
stdout (1)
stderr (2)
user-defined (3 à 9)


Ah ben chahalor !

Plusieurs solutions sont toutefois envisageables :

mon.txt echo Truc=3
(echo Truc=3)>> mon.txt


echo Truc=^3>> mon.txt


la parenthèse est facile à comprendre
le ^3 est plus chic ;o)
j'hésite ;o)))

merci beaucoup,

HB